SOURCE: replacing starter pull cord on Cub Cadet mower

1st get same size cord 24" long .remove pull start assy. remove old rope.burn & smash ends flat of new rope(helps it go thru holes on pulley & cover easy). tie small knot in 1 end of rope. unwind spring pressure like if rope is pulled all the way out when starting.align holes in pulley & cover .fish rope thru holes start on pulley side, out thru cover so knotted end on pulley side.when ropes thru slip handle on .rewind spring will wind itself pulling rope in . your done

How to fix the cub cadet 221 LHP discahrge shut control cables from freezing up and not working ?

Try squirting a good quality penetrating oil down into cables till you see it come out the bottom. Don't get discouraged this is a slow process but should loosen up the cable. Then follow up with silicone spray the same way. You should be OK after this treatment. GOOD LUCK FRIEND.
